Sonnanstine Tames Cardinals in Rays' Win

A.L.-leading Tampa ends two Pujols offensive marks

(Newser) - Andy Sonnanstine carried a shutout into the eighth inning and added two singles to a 12-hit outburst in the streaking Tampa Bay Rays' 3-1 victory over sagging St. Louis on Friday. Akinori Iwamura had three hits and an RBI for the AL East leaders, who are eight games above .500... More »

Cardinals Rally to Beat Giants in 10 Innings

Duncan singles in winning run after Cain's gem is spoiled

(Newser) - Chris Duncan lined a go-ahead single with the bases loaded in the 10th inning and the St. Louis Cardinals battered the San Francisco bullpen for an 8-7 victory today to spoil a gem by Giants starter Matt Cain, who lost a no-hitter in the seventh inning. It was the fourth... More »
